<?xml version="1.0" encoding="utf-8" standalone="yes"?><rss version="2.0" xmlns:atom="http://www.w3.org/2005/Atom"><channel><title>Content Generation | INTIA</title><link>https://intia.unex.es/en/tag/content-generation/</link><atom:link href="https://intia.unex.es/en/tag/content-generation/index.xml" rel="self" type="application/rss+xml"/><description>Content Generation</description><generator>Hugo Blox Builder (https://hugoblox.com)</generator><language>en-us</language><lastBuildDate>Mon, 03 Oct 2022 00:00:00 +0000</lastBuildDate><image><url>https://intia.unex.es/media/logo_hu_c3df098c2790cc2d.png</url><title>Content Generation</title><link>https://intia.unex.es/en/tag/content-generation/</link></image><item><title>Music generation through deep learning</title><link>https://intia.unex.es/en/event/deep_learning_music_generation/</link><pubDate>Mon, 03 Oct 2022 00:00:00 +0000</pubDate><guid>https://intia.unex.es/en/event/deep_learning_music_generation/</guid><description>&lt;p&gt;On November 3 and 4, as part of the Computer Science Doctoral Program at the University of Almería, Roberto Rodríguez Echeverría, &lt;a href="https://www.unex.es" title="University of Extremadura" target="_blank" rel="noopener"&gt;University of Extremadura&lt;/a&gt;, delivered the course &lt;strong&gt;Content and/or recognizable pattern generation through neural networks&lt;/strong&gt;, with the participation of Jorge Periánez Pascual, &lt;a href="https://www.metrikamedia.com/" title="MétrikaMedia - you set the measure" target="_blank" rel="noopener"&gt;MetrikaMedia&lt;/a&gt;.&lt;/p&gt;
&lt;blockquote&gt;
&lt;p&gt;&amp;ldquo;It has been a while since relying on artificial intelligence to help us in our daily work stopped being a dream and became a reality. On a daily basis we use machine learning models to suggest the next words we type on our phones, to give just one example. What we never would have imagined is that these artificial intelligences would help us create creative content such as code for our programs, images following textual descriptions or, as we explain in this seminar, music,&amp;rdquo; commented UEx Associate Professor Roberto Rodríguez Echeverría.&lt;/p&gt;
&lt;/blockquote&gt;
&lt;p&gt;The seminar content was as follows:&lt;/p&gt;
&lt;ul&gt;
&lt;li&gt;Introduction to deep learning&lt;/li&gt;
&lt;li&gt;Recurrent Networks and Transformers&lt;/li&gt;
&lt;li&gt;Content Generation&lt;/li&gt;
&lt;li&gt;Image Generation with Variational Autoencoders&lt;/li&gt;
&lt;li&gt;Music generation with LSTM and Transformers&lt;/li&gt;
&lt;/ul&gt;
